利用最小二乘法进行数据拟合的方法.docxVIP

利用最小二乘法进行数据拟合的方法.docx

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多

利用最小二乘法进行数据拟合的方法

利用最小二乘法进行数据拟合的方法

最小二乘法是一种数学优化技术,它通过最小化误差的平方和来寻找数据的最佳函数匹配。这种方法在数据分析和统计学中被广泛用于数据拟合,特别是在线性回归分析中。以下是关于利用最小二乘法进行数据拟合的方法的详细阐述。

一、最小二乘法的基本原理

最小二乘法的基本思想是寻找一个函数,使得该函数与实际观测数据之间的误差平方和最小。在实际应用中,我们通常有一组观测数据点\((x_1,y_1),(x_2,y_2),...,(x_n,y_n)\),我们的目标是找到一个函数\(f(x)\),使得\(f(x)\)与\(y_i\)之间的差异最小。

对于线性拟合,我们通常假设函数\(f(x)\)是一个线性函数,即\(f(x)=ax+b\),其中\(a\)和\(b\)是我们需要确定的参数。最小二乘法通过最小化误差的平方和来确定这些参数,误差定义为实际观测值\(y_i\)与模型预测值\(f(x_i)\)之间的差异。

误差平方和\(S\)可以表示为:

\[S=\sum_{i=1}^{n}(y_i-f(x_i))^2\]

为了找到使\(S\)最小的\(a\)和\(b\),我们需要对\(S\)分别对\(a\)和\(b\)求偏导数,并令这些偏导数等于零。这将给我们一个关于\(a\)和\(b\)的线性方程组,解这个方程组可以得到最优的参数值。

二、最小二乘法的计算过程

在确定了最小二乘法的基本原理后,我们可以详细描述其计算过程。首先,我们需要收集一组观测数据点,然后根据这些数据点建立模型。

1.数据收集与预处理

在进行数据拟合之前,我们需要收集一组观测数据点。这些数据点可以来自于实验、调查或其他数据收集方式。在收集数据后,通常需要进行数据预处理,包括数据清洗、异常值处理和数据标准化等,以确保数据的质量。

2.建立模型

根据问题的具体情况,我们可以选择不同的模型进行拟合。对于线性关系,我们使用线性模型\(f(x)=ax+b\);对于非线性关系,我们可能需要使用多项式模型或其他非线性模型。模型的选择应基于对问题的理解以及数据的特性。

3.计算模型参数

一旦建立了模型,下一步就是计算模型参数。对于线性模型,我们可以通过解线性方程组来找到最优的参数\(a\)和\(b\)。对于非线性模型,可能需要使用数值优化方法,如梯度下降法或牛顿法等,来寻找参数的最优值。

4.模型评估

在计算出模型参数后,我们需要评估模型的拟合效果。这通常涉及到计算模型的残差、残差平方和以及决定系数\(R^2\)等统计量。残差是指实际观测值与模型预测值之间的差异,残差平方和是所有残差的平方和,而决定系数\(R^2\)描述了模型解释的变异性占总变异性的比例。

5.模型优化

如果模型的拟合效果不理想,我们可能需要对模型进行优化。这可能包括调整模型的复杂度、重新选择模型或对数据进行进一步的预处理。通过不断迭代优化,我们可以提高模型的拟合效果。

三、最小二乘法的应用案例

最小二乘法在各个领域都有广泛的应用,以下是一些应用案例。

1.经济学

在经济学中,最小二乘法常用于建立经济模型,如需求和供给模型、生产函数等。通过最小二乘法,我们可以估计不同经济变量之间的关系,如价格和需求量之间的关系。

2.工程学

在工程学中,最小二乘法被用于结构分析、信号处理和控制系统等领域。例如,在桥梁设计中,最小二乘法可以用来估计桥梁的负载能力;在信号处理中,它可以用来滤除噪声,提高信号的清晰度。

3.生物学

在生物学研究中,最小二乘法可以用来分析生物数据,如基因表达数据或种群动态数据。通过最小二乘法,研究人员可以建立数学模型来描述生物过程,并预测生物行为。

4.环境科学

在环境科学中,最小二乘法被用于分析环境数据,如空气质量数据或气候变化数据。通过最小二乘法,研究人员可以建立模型来预测环境变化的趋势,并评估不同环境政策的效果。

5.社会科学

在社会科学中,最小二乘法被用于分析社会数据,如人口统计数据或社会网络数据。通过最小二乘法,研究人员可以建立模型来预测社会趋势,并评估不同社会政策的影响。

通过上述内容,我们可以看到最小二乘法在数据拟合中的重要性和广泛应用。它不仅是一种数学工具,更是一种解决问题的方法论。通过最小二乘法,我们可以从复杂的数据中提取有价值的信息,并建立可靠的模型来预测和解释现象。

四、最小二乘法的数学推导

最小二乘法的数学推导是理解其原理和应用的关键。我们从误差平方和的表达式出发,通过求导和设置导数为零来找到最优参数。

1.误差平方和的表达式

对于线性模型\(f(x)=ax+b\),误差平方和\(S\

文档评论(0)

宋停云 + 关注
实名认证
文档贡献者

特种工作操纵证持证人

尽我所能,帮其所有;旧雨停云,以学会友。

领域认证该用户于2023年05月20日上传了特种工作操纵证

1亿VIP精品文档

相关文档